Clallam Clallam County Genealogical Society
The Research Center is open to the public, Tuesday - Friday, 10am - 4pm and the last Saturday of the month, 1pm - 4pm.  A catalog of all the holdings can be accessed from the website via LibraryThing.com.  Special collections include; Clallam County Collection (books and publications on local history), Pioneer files (3 generation genealogies of famiies present in Clallam Co before 1900), obituaries from the 1880's from numerous local newpaper publications, school census records 1918-1932, census of the Makah & Quileute (Native American) 1885-1899, cemetery records of all known cemeteries in Clallam Co, marriage returns 1891-1921, abstracts of wills and probates 1930-1965, Naval Lodge of Elks membership records from 1896, Puget Sound Co-op Colony records 1887-1904, high school yearbooks for Port Angeles, Sequim, Forks and Joyce, Clallam County directories and phone books. Service area:  Forks, Beaver, LaPush, Neah Bay, Seiku, Clallam Bay, Sappho, Joyce, Port Angeles, Carlsborg, Dungeness and Sequim.  It also includes four Indian Reservations: Makah, Quileute, Elwha and Jamestown.  
Clark Clark County Genealogical Society Clark County Gen. Soc. maintains a library and meeting space at 3205 NE 52nd St., Vancouver, WA. Their website has an online catalog of resources and searchable databases.  The library contains a collection of about 8,000 volumes with an emphasis on how-to materials and includes genealogical info from around the world.  Special collections include resources on Clark County and S.E. Washington; Clark County pioneers (up to 1900); inactive or deceased members of the Clark Co. chapter of the Daughters of WA Pioneers; and tax records of Clark Co. in 1886 and 1891.  Service area includes:  Battleground, Camas, Vancouver, Woodland and Yacolt.

King Seattle Genealogical Society
SGS holds major seminar programs twice a year as well as a full schedule of monthly classes, meetings, workshops, and Special Interest Groups. Most of the educational programs are accessible remotely. The SGS Library, located at the Good Shepherd Center, 4649 Sunnyside Ave N, Suite 302, Seattle, Washington, contains 5,000 volumes and has online databases (Ancestry.com, Fold3, and American Ancestors) available for use onsite. It is also an affiliate library for the Family History Library in Salt Lake City and FamilySearch.org. Research requests can be made through the SGS website. Service area includes the greater Seattle area and beyond.

King Swedish Finn Historical Society
The Swedish Finn Historical Society is associated with the Swedish Club. The society maintains a genealogical resource library and provides research services. Online databases are available on the website for members.  Special collections include DEE Database (Document Every Emigrant) with over 38,000 entries, digitalized "Leading Star" newspapers, Order of Runeberg Lodge records, 14,000 obituaries of Swedish Finn immigrants, Emmaus Lutheran Church records and a photo database with names.

Pierce Tacoma - Pierce County Genealogical Society
Special collections include an online index to Pierce County records published in the “Researcher” from 1969-2013, which includes records from bibles, cemeteries, census, churches, courts, funeral homes, land, military, naturalizations, probate abstracts, schools, Taxes, vital records, voter registration, WA pioneers and other misc. records. The website provides indexes of cemeteries, schools and veterans graves in Pierce Co.  The society offers look up’s from their indexes, research services and copies of obituaries for a fee.  A list of published local genealogical resources is available for sale on the website. Service area includes Tacoma, Ruston, University Place, Lakewood, DuPont, Roy, Parkland, Spanaway, Elk Plain, Sumner, Prairie Ridge, Carbonado, Buckley, LaGrande, New Reliance, Elbe, Ashford, Ohop, Kapowsin, Graham, South Hill, Puyallup, Bonney Lake, Orting and Fairfax.

Snohomish Stillaguamish Valley Genealogical Society
"Stilly" maintains a library which is open to the public. Local genealogical publications are available at their online store on the website. Special collections include  Pennsylvania Archives Collection (72 books of Colonial and Early Americans), War of the Rebellion Series (159 books of Civil War, official records of the US and Confederate Armies and Navy), Arlington Times (newspaper on microfilm 1895-current), Arlington High School yearbooks, Everett/Snohomish Co. City Directories 1901-1990, Arlington Times obituaries 1895-1985, and the Everett Herald (Snohomish Co.) obituaries 1960-2006. Service area includes Northern Snohomish Co; Marysville, Robe, Silverton, Arlington, Oso, Darrington, Camano Island and Stanwood.

Whitman Whitman County Genealogical Society
The WCGS operates a research library. The website contains an online list of the library holdings. Research services are available. Special collections include 1895 & 1910 plat map books with indexes, Whitman County families volumes 1-3, birth records 1875-1907, death registers 1891-1907, marriages 1872-1897 and probates 1869-1902. Service area includes Pullman, Colfax, Palouse, Revere, Colton, Endicott, Garfield, LaCrosse, Malden, Oakesdale, St. John and Steptoe.
Yakima Yakima Valley Genealogical Society The YVGS library is open to the public. It is an affiliate Family History Library with the main LDS FHL in Salt Lake City. The library has an extensive holding of over 20,000 bound volumes, covering local, state, national and international genealogy, digitalized collections of published volumes, microfilm and fiche. Special collections include over 150,000 obituaries, funeral home records, cemetery records, land records, school census and more.  Most are indexed online and searchable on their website. The society offers several special interest groups. Service area includes Naches, Tieton, Cowiche, Selah, Yakima, Union Gap, Wapato, Toppenish, Granger, Sunnyside, Grandview, Zillah, Bickleton, Goldendale, Gleed, Ahtanum, Tampico, Mabton and White Swan.  It also includes the Yakama Indian Reservation.
